Field of the Invention The present invention relates to a circuit for adjusting the level of a radio frequency (RF) signal received in a radio relay system, and more particularly to a circuit for attenuating a level of an RF signal generated by up- Level to the RF signal level adjustment circuit in a radio relay system. That is, in order to prevent signal distortion caused when a mixer operates in a saturation region due to a fading phenomenon of an RF signal frequently occurring in a radio relay system, when a fading RF signal in a band of 6 GHz or more is higher than a reference, To reduce the series resistance of the RF signal, thereby bypassing the RF signal. Accordingly, when signal distortion occurs due to a fading phenomenon of an RF signal received in a radio relay system, the signal level can be finely adjusted by automatic gain control, and signal compensation can be effectively performed.
